About This Game

Learn chess openings by playing them.

Chessferatu turns chess opening study into a playable chess training game. Instead of memorizing lines from a book, you choose an opening, play through the position, and learn what that opening is trying to create on the board.

Pick an opening, choose a mode, and start playing. Chessferatu builds memory through repeated playable positions while turning theory into practical board awareness.

Three ways to train

Openings Battle lets you fight through opening lines against themed opponents.

Openings Study gives you focused practice with opening families and variations.

Battle Free for All lets you play with live move evaluation and keep testing your decisions.

The game does not stop when theory ends.

Real opponents do not always stay on book. In Chessferatu, the battle continues when the opponent leaves theory, forcing you to use the position your opening created instead of simply recalling the next memorized move.

Live move evaluation shows where your decisions are strong, where they are weak, and how off-book moves can be refuted before the game is over.

Built around real chess practice

Chessferatu includes over 35 opening families and with individual variations. Its off-book play is built from a massive database of analyzed games, helping opponents leave theory in natural, human ways.

Study the opening. Survive the position. Learn by playing.

AI Generated Content Disclosure

The developers describe how their game uses AI Generated Content like this:

Chessferatu Graphics were generated using AI tools. Codex was used in the process of creating and refining code and in the porting of the code to different systems (Mobile to PC).
